[PATCH v2 07/38] target/i386: Use aesenc_SB_SR_AK
This implements the AESENCLAST instruction. Signed-off-by: Richard Henderson --- target/i386/ops_sse.h | 11 ++- 1 file changed, 6 insertions(+), 5 deletions(-) diff --git a/target/i386/ops_sse.h b/target/i386/ops_sse.h index fb63af7afa..63fdecbe03 100644 --- a/target/i386/ops_sse.h +++ b/target/i386/ops_sse.h @@ -19,6 +19,7 @@ */ #include "crypto/aes.h" +#include "crypto/aes-round.h" #if SHIFT == 0 #define Reg MMXReg @@ -2202,12 +2203,12 @@ void glue(helper_aesenc, SUFFIX)(CPUX86State *env, Reg *d, Reg *v, Reg *s) void glue(helper_aesenclast, SUFFIX)(CPUX86State *env, Reg *d, Reg *v, Reg *s) { -int i; -Reg st = *v; -Reg rk = *s; +for (int i = 0; i < SHIFT; i++) { +AESState *ad = (AESState *)>ZMM_X(i); +AESState *st = (AESState *)>ZMM_X(i); +AESState *rk = (AESState *)>ZMM_X(i); -for (i = 0; i < 8 << SHIFT; i++) { -d->B(i) = rk.B(i) ^ (AES_sbox[st.B(AES_shifts[i & 15] + (i & ~15))]); +aesenc_SB_SR_AK(ad, st, rk, false); } } -- 2.34.1
